Cloverly is an unincorporated town and census-designated place in Montgomery County, Maryland, United States. Its population was 15,285 as of the 2020 census . [ 3 ]
The school system piloted an extended school year at two elementary schools – Arcola and Roscoe Nix elementary schools – during the 2018–2019 school year. [64] The plan aims to help economically disadvantaged students, who lose the most ground during long summer breaks. As of 2022, the program is still in effect at these schools.

In 2004, Blake High School's principal, Carole C. Goodman, received the Mark Mann Excellence and Harmony Award. The award letter specifically noted the diversity of Blake High School's community involvement, the school's excellent arts and humanities signature program, and how Goodman encouraged a challenging and creative academic environment.
